"Indian Culture Not The Culprit": Psychiatrist On Same-Sex Marriage

"If we talk about the real Indian culture, it is quite liberal. The Indian culture is not the culprit here. Section 377 was bought by the Britishers. That was the major problem," says Surabi Mitra, psychiatrist, on same-sex relationship.
